Why a Cover Letter Still Matters in Modern Hiring

Even in the age of automated recruiting systems and online applications, a cover letter remains highly relevant. Recruiters frequently use it to evaluate communication skills, motivation, and cultural fit.

The best way to write a cover letter is to think of it as your personal introduction. It bridges the gap between your resume and the employer’s expectations.

Main Benefits of a Cover Letter

  • Explains your motivation for applying
  • Highlights relevant achievements
  • Shows communication and writing skills
  • Demonstrates knowledge of the company
  • Personalizes your application

When Employers Pay Extra Attention

Situation Why Cover Letter Matters
Competitive positions Helps candidates differentiate themselves
Career change Explains transferable skills
Leadership roles Shows strategic thinking and communication
Unadvertised jobs Introduces yourself proactively

Best Structure for a Cover Letter

The best way to write a cover letter is to follow a proven structure that recruiters recognize. A well-organized letter makes your message clear and easy to read.

Standard Cover Letter Structure

Section Purpose
Header Your contact details and employer information
Greeting Professional greeting to the hiring manager
Opening Paragraph Introduce yourself and mention the job
Main Paragraph Highlight relevant skills and achievements
Closing Paragraph Express enthusiasm and invite contact
Signature Professional closing statement

Step-by-Step Guide to Writing a Cover Letter

Understanding the best way to write a cover letter becomes easier when you break the process into simple steps.

Step 1: Research the Company

Before writing your letter, learn about the company’s mission, culture, and goals. This helps you tailor your message and show genuine interest.

Step 2: Write a Strong Opening

Your opening paragraph should clearly state:

  • the job you are applying for
  • how you found the opportunity
  • why you are interested

Step 3: Highlight Relevant Achievements

Use measurable results whenever possible.

Weak Statement Strong Statement
Responsible for sales Increased quarterly sales by 35%
Managed projects Led 5 successful projects worth $500K

Examples and Formatting Tips

Formatting plays a major role in making your cover letter readable and professional.

Recommended Formatting Rules

Element Recommendation
Font Arial, Calibri, or Times New Roman
Font Size 10–12 pt
Length 1 page
Paragraphs 3–4 short sections

FAQ: Best Way To Write A Cover Letter

1. How long should a cover letter be?

A cover letter should typically be between 250 and 400 words and fit on a single page.

2. Should every job application include a cover letter?

Yes, unless the employer explicitly states otherwise. A cover letter strengthens your application.

3. Is it okay to use the same cover letter for multiple jobs?

No. Tailoring each letter significantly improves your chances of success.

4. What is the most important part of a cover letter?

The main paragraph highlighting your achievements and relevance to the job.

5. Should I mention salary expectations?

Only if the employer specifically requests this information.

6. Can beginners write strong cover letters?

Yes. Focus on transferable skills, education, and motivation.

7. Should I repeat my resume?

No. Use the cover letter to expand on your most relevant accomplishments.
